FIVE has just introduced the (and it’s a mouthful…) the WFX PRIME EVO GTX winter glove for ADV riders and it looks pretty spectacular!
To be fair, we’ve only just bought them – and just like shoes, they still feel a tad stiff and need to be run in – but, we do ride pretty much every day, so we’ll give you a full feature once they are sorted and well used.
We can tell you that they do keep your hands toasty and there’s a lot of innovative technology involved… We had no idea…
- Top: Upper structure in Soft Shell fabric
- Built in knuckle guards.
- Palm: full-grain goat leather for flexibility, digitized rubber reinforcement at the contact with the handles for optimal grip in wet weather, and large protective SuperFabric® reinforcement covering the thenar eminence and the hypothenar, lined with memory foam.
- GORE-TEX Grip â„¢ breathable waterproof membrane, integral with the lining at the palm
- No-seam heat-welded construction for optimal waterproofing
- Oversized Cuff System: variable cuff volume system. Adjusts the cuff around the jacket sleeve with a YKK waterproof zip closure
- Double closure system of the cuff and the wrist.
- Memory foam and TPR reinforcement on thumb, ring finger and little finger
- Gusset at the joints and wrist
- Bembergâ„¢ internal comfort lining for extra softness
- Clear Vision Padâ„¢ screen cleaning system on the left hand side
- TouchScreenâ„¢ (index) system for handling touch screens
